Cristian Edgardo Amado (born 7 June 1985), known as Piojo, is an Argentine professional footballer who plays as a striker.

Contents

He played professionally in Portugal, notably appearing for Tondela in all four major levels.

Football career

Born in Puerto Iguazú, Misiones Province, Piojo spent his entire professional career in Portugal, starting out at Portimonense S.C. in the Segunda Liga in 2004. He went on to represent Silves FC, Atlético Clube de Portugal, Imortal DC, Sport Benfica e Castelo Branco and C.D. Tondela, achieving promotion to the Primeira Liga with the latter club at the end of the 2014–15 season and contributing to the feat with 33 games and ten goals.

Piojo made his top division debut on 23 August 2015, playing roughly 30 minutes in a 0–1 away loss against Boavista FC. The following June, after having appeared sparingly as his team retained their status, the 31-year-old was released.
